Daffodowndilly by AtomicNomic

She wore her yellow sun-bonnet,
She wore her greenest gown;

She turned to the south wind
And curtsied up and down.

She turned to the sunlight
And shook her yellow head,

And whispered to her neighbour:

"Winter is dead."
